## Tuning

Gating for Bramblefort canaries is intentionally conservative: a canary only advances when error-rate, latency, and saturation checks all pass for the full observation window. Loosening any single threshold without adjusting the window invites false promotions, so change them together and note it in the sync minutes. The current gating constants are listed here.

tuning table, kagag-yahip:
RATE_LIMITS = {
    "druath": 1,
    "wenwyn": 5,
    "ulaael": 2,
    "holath": 5,
}

Permessage-deflate on the Quillgate socket tier cuts bandwidth roughly 40% but adds measurable CPU load per frame above 2k concurrent clients. For the 4.2 release, compression stays disabled on the telemetry channel and enabled on chat. Toggle via the relay config, not per-connection. Staging validation requires the relay's internal credential, shown below for the release checklist.

gateway credential: kto15_JRYPbeK5oAjURTE

The Stormline alert fan-out distributes weather warnings from the ingest node to regional subscriber shards. Before modifying fan-out logic, understand the ordering guarantees: alerts for the same county must arrive in issue order, but cross-county ordering is best-effort. The backpressure model is also non-obvious — slow shards get degraded to summary-only alerts rather than blocking the pipeline. New team members should read the architecture overview and the shard-assignment notes, both maintained on our internal documentation page.

wiki page, fawef-hahap: https://gitlab.qirvanworks.corp/view/browse/display/962456f900a8

Changed defaults for the Quillhaven partner SFTP drop. Previously the ingest poller scanned the drop directory every fifteen minutes and deleted files after pickup; partners complained they couldn't verify delivery. New defaults: five-minute polling, files archived to a dated subfolder for seven days, and checksum manifests required before a batch is accepted. Existing partner configs were migrated automatically except two legacy accounts, which Dareth is handling by hand. The new default settings shipped to all regions are as follows.

service settings:
ralael:
  pin: 7453
  tenant: zorath
  seal: seal_087806e4
  metrics_host: metrics.ralael.paliqworks.example
  standby_team: fraath
  escalation: praok-istiel
  nonce: 10e083